Home energy management company Span has expanded its product family, introducing new smart electrical panels to accommodate different needs. The Span Panel 48 is ideal for new home construction, offering energy management, storage, and charging capabilities. The Span Panel 32 is suitable for retrofit and new construction projects, providing whole-home backup management and reducing electrification costs. The Span Panel 16/24 is designed for retrofit electrification, offering a smaller form factor and lower costs for major electric load additions.

The Span Meter 8 pairs with smart meters to provide advanced metering and demand flexibility. Span is also introducing 208-V versions of its panels to enable electrification in multi-family and small commercial buildings. The company’s PowerUp functionality, released last year, ensures customers do not exceed their utility service limits, making it easier and more cost-effective to electrify homes and save on energy bills.

Span’s CEO, Arch Rao, states that the expanded product line will help accelerate the electrification of various building types. With a goal to electrify 10 million buildings in a decade, Span aims to meet market demands and deliver value to customers at all stages of the electrification process. The company plans to roll out the expanded family of panels starting in the fourth quarter of this year.
